Output 33688656a50871f046afd7cfe3524fafce15310546d8d2efb42f91c8fc4e498f:1

value
6614
script pubkey
OP_0 OP_PUSHBYTES_20 012a4c2e1cb7d99eb38632c5af71a9bd0490c023
address
bc1qqy4yctsuklveavuxxtz67udfh5zfpsprpqnxk8
transaction
33688656a50871f046afd7cfe3524fafce15310546d8d2efb42f91c8fc4e498f
confirmations
311095
spent
true